
John Deere 2040S Tractor
The John Deere 2040S tractor, produced in 1981 – 1987 in Germany, is a compact and reliable machine. It features a 89.9 HP 8-speeds partially synchronized engine, a 25.1 GAL fuel tank, and a maximum speed of 15-22 MPH. The original price in 1981 – 1987 was $21,000.
